Seneca Polytechnic is highly renowned offering high placement rate across Canada. Seneca Polytechnic placement rate attracts international students the most. Also, the Seneca Polytechnic placement rate stands at 79.1%, and the graduates are employed within 6 months of graduation. This means out of every 100 students, around 79 students secured employment. Moreover, the average graduate salary of Seneca Polytechnic graduates is CAD 53,092 (INR 33.90 L), annually. Seneca Polytechnic is one of the top universities for international students in the Canada. Seneca Polytechnic placement rate stands at is 79.1%, and the graduates are employed within 6 months of graduation. As per unofficial sources, the average graduate salary of the Seneca Polytechnic is CAD 53,092 (INR 33.90 L), each year. Seneca graduates are working for top companies such as TD, CIBC, RBC, Scotiabank, and more. Seneca graduates are highly skilled in Communication, Leadership, Microsoft Excel, and others.
